This terraced house is located in BIRMINGHAM, B8 2SY. The property offers 88.04m² (948 sq ft) of good-sized living space with 6 habitable rooms. It is a characterful interwar or early 20th century home. Currently rated G (16/100) for energy efficiency, this property would benefit significantly from energy improvements. The solid walls lack insulation. Solid wall insulation (external or internal) typically costs £8,000-£14,000 but can reduce heat loss by up to 35% and improve your EPC rating by 1-2 bands. The property has good loft insulation, though topping up to the recommended 270mm depth could provide additional energy savings. Double glazing is installed, though the efficiency rating suggests older units. Modern low-E double glazing can be up to 40% more efficient than units installed before 2002. Estimated annual energy costs are £1822, comprising £1260 for heating, £492 for hot water, and £70 for lighting. The property produces 6.5 tonnes of CO2 per year, which is above average for a UK home.

What do these speeds mean? 10-30 Mbps: Good for browsing and streaming. 30-100 Mbps: Great for multiple users and HD streaming. 100-300 Mbps: Excellent for 4K streaming and gaming. 300+ Mbps: Perfect for large households and heavy internet use.
